Overview:
The RTI University Collaboration Office seeks a prospect for the Legal Summer Internship within the Office of Corporal Council in the General & Administrative (G&A) unit.

This internship is a contract position. The employment contract is administered by Greene Resources Powered by Array, RTI’s supplemental staffing partner.

The Legal Summer Intern will work with RTI’s Office of Corporate Counsel, which provides legal advice and counsel for RTI in its operations, both domestically and internationally.

The Legal Summer Intern will assist with legal research, special projects, and other tasks on a variety of topics, including one or more of the following depending on the intern’s expressed interests and RTI’s needs and/or available projects: employment law, international and comparative law, government regulations, government contracts, intellectual property, data privacy and cybersecurity, ethics, and general corporate matters. This is a half-summer (6-week) internship. Interns will work a hybrid schedule, with at least two days per week onsite in our Research Triangle Park office.
Responsibilities:
  •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
  • Collaborating with members of RTI’s Office of Corporate Counsel.
  • Conducting legal research and drafting memos on a variety of topics, including employment law, international and comparative law, government regulations, government contracts, intellectual property, data privacy and cybersecurity, ethics, and general corporate matters.
  • Working on special projects and other tasks that may be assigned from time to time.
  • Attending meetings and presentations with relevant stakeholders as needed to better understand relevant issues.

Additional Information

This hybrid paid internship will take place for six weeks between the months of May, 2023 and August, 2023. The internship requires a minimum commitment of 25 hours per week. Hours are flexible during business hours, Monday through Thursday.
Qualifications:
Required Qualifications
  • Current law student or recent graduate.
  • Demonstrated leadership skills.
  • Demonstrated skills in research and writing.
  • Strong interpersonal skills.
  • Global mindset.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Interest in one or more of the following areas of law: employment law, international and comparative law, government regulations, government contracts, intellectual property, data privacy and cybersecurity, ethics, and general corporate matters.
  • Interest in RTI’s mission to improve the human condition through scientific and technical solutions.
  • Interest in serving as counsel for a non-profit research institute.
